ABSTRACT
Objective:
To seek the possibility of using internally installed curved mandibular distractor to repair the partial mandibular curved defect.Methods:
A curved mandibular defect was sectioned in each of 3 adult dogs.The distractor designed by our own group based on the steel ball conducted force was implanted.After 7 days of latency,the distraction was performed at the rate of 0.5 mm × 2 times per day,followed by 3 months consolidation period.The osteogenesis was evaluated by general observation,X-ray examination and HE staining.Results:
No complication was observed after operation and during distraction.The new bone healed well into a curved shape.The X-ray examination revealed that the transport disc moved along with the predesigned rail curve.HE staining clearly showed neo bone formulation zone between the mature trabecular and connective tissue.Conclusion:
The internal distractor based on the steel ball conducted force can realize the curved distraction osteogenesis of posteriormandibular.
